Description

The Cisco EHWIC-4SHDSL-EA is an Enhanced High-Speed WAN Interface Card (EHWIC) designed for integration with Cisco 1900 Series routers. This particular EHWIC model provides four ports for SHDSL (Single-Pair High-Speed Digital Subscriber Line) connectivity, offering high-speed data transmission over existing copper telephone lines. SHDSL technology enables symmetric data rates, meaning the upload and download speeds are equal, making it suitable for applications such as data transfer, video conferencing, and VoIP (Voice over Internet Protocol). With four SHDSL ports, the EHWIC-4SHDSL-EA allows for multiple connections, providing flexibility and scalability in network deployments. By integrating the EHWIC-4SHDSL-EA into Cisco 1900 Series routers, users can expand their WAN connectivity options and leverage SHDSL technology to establish reliable and high-speed connections for various networking applications. This card enhances the router’s capabilities, making it suitable for small to medium-sized businesses, branch offices, or remote locations requiring robust WAN connectivity over copper lines.

Product Specifications

TypeCisco Multimode Four-Pair G.SHDSL EHWIC
ChipsetSocrates-4e from Lantiq
Dimensions (H x W x D)6.25 x 5.63 x 1.75 in. (15.88 x 14,30 x 4.45 cm)
Firmware versionIDC Firmware version: V1.7.2.0 DFE Firmware version: V-1.1.7.10_2 10
Weight3 Lbs
System RequirementsCisco, 1921, 1941, 2901, 2911, 2921, 2951, 3925, 3945, 3925e, and 3945e Router
EN/LPStatus of the system: Green: Operating system is running Amber: Indicates loopback mode
EFMGreen: Indicates EFM mode
ATMGreen: Indicates ATM mode
L0, L1, L2, L3, L4, L5, L6, L7Status of link: Green on: Link is active Off: Link is inactive or not configured Amber: Link alarm Blinking green: Link is training. Slow blinking indicates IMA link training Fast blinking indicates non-IMA link Is training Amber and green blinking Simultaneously: Loopback mode EN/LP is also amber
PortsRJ-45 connector
CableRJ-45
Network Equipment Building Standards (NEBS) complianceNo
